If youre still using visual studio 2010, this is a great book for learning database programming with ado. This article will illustrate how to insert record in sql server database using ado. The ado data control icon should now appear in the vb toolbox. Net framework,1 and to some extent about how visual studio. Visual basic is a highlevel programming language that supports all of the procedural programming features found in other modern languages. For most serious applications, however, you will need to. Using ado with microsoft visual basic and visual basic for applications. Rowsetobjects deliver data to the consumer through the irowset interface. Because asp scripts are executed on the server, you can not view asp code in a browser, you will only see the output from asp which is plain html. Net framework includes mainly three data providers for ado. May 03, 2016 this video shows you how to connect to sql server using ado. Placing an instance of the ado data control on a form. The getchunk and the appendchunk methods are not available in ado.
Net tutorial is designed for beginners and professionals both. Visual basic 6 vb6 tutorial for beginners learn vb6. Iedere technologie sql server, oracle, xml kan zijn eigen implementatie geven aan deze interfaces. Setting up the ado data control adodc visual basic tutorial. A database sample has been provided in the attachment. Paste the entire code example, from sub to end sub, into your code editor. Net contains such useful classes to work with the databases as. Net whether youre an experienced visual basic database programmer or not.
Microsoft excel vba programming for dummies 2nd edition book. Net architecture we will present several delphi projects that. Net, microsofts objectoriented set of libraries, provides interaction with various data sources. May 30, 2018 here mudassar ahmed khan has explained a tutorial with example, how to use ado. Design and implement objectoriented domain model abstract classes, separate assembly dll 2. Net is firstly that it lets applications access various types of data using. Xml files, spreadsheets, and text files also serve as sources. Net was built for a disconnected architecture, so it enables truly disconnected data access and data manipulation through its dataset object, which is completely independent from the.
Net tutorial provides basic and advanced concepts of ado. Net allows for interaction with a wide variety of databases including, b. In this article, id like to show you how you can connect to a microsoft database using the ado data control and the ado data grid. Net applications for retrieving, accessing and updating data. Connecting to sql server, executing command and stored procedures, retrieving and binding data to the data bound controls. Youll see this in the next part of the tutorial, along with adding, updating, and deleting. Net and methods of sqlcommand class such as executereader, executenonequery, executescalar how and when to use. Define mapping rules in xml file classes of the domain model qtables in the relational data base 3. Use the number of the step to refer to the discussion in the descriptive tutorial. Rather than load you down with theory, the new edition of ado.
You can see from the following links how these data providers making connection to the specified data sources. Ole db is bound to replace odbc as the defacto data connectivity standard and ado is the interface that most applications will use to access data functionality. Download free new 2020 book, adobe design basics 211. For each problem addressed in the book, theres a solutiona short, focused piece of code that programmers can insert.
Welcome to free visual basic 6 vb6 tutorial for beginners. Please consult sql server tutorial for creating databases and database tables in sql server. In visual basic, from the project menu, select references select microsoft activex data objects. Understanding universal data access, ole db, and ado. Most of the applications need to handle data whether it is in the form of text file, a spreadsheet or in the database. Ado maps the four ole db objects to the following three toplevel automation objects. Understanding universal data access, ole db, and ado gaining a perspective on microsoft data access components 1258 creating adodb. Net is a set of classes that comes with the microsoft.
Net enables developers to create, write, edit, convert, print, handle and read pdf files on any. Use the ado control in your visual basic 6 projects aside from my database book, i havent done much writing concerning connection to a databaseand virtually nothing on ado. In this ebook, i have discussed about how we can develop windows based guigraphical user interface application software with easy steps. With this practical, learnbydoing tutorial, you get the clear guidance and handson examples you need to start creating datacentric applications for windows and the web. Net is a set of classes a framework to interact with data sources such as databases and xml files. Net provides a rich set of components for creating distributed, datasharing applications. Net has been in existence for a long time and it provides a comprehensive and complete set of libraries for data access. Using the ado control in your visual basic 6 projects. Please consult sql server tutorial for creating databases and database tables in. At w3schools you will find complete ado references about builtin objects, and their properties and methods. The dataset can be written as worldwide web consortium w3c compliant xml that includes its schema as xml schema definition language xsd schema, regardless of the.
Generate separate mapping assembly dll with a tool uses ado. Net windows forms and asp web services and other ado. Net is a simple, modern, objectoriented computer programming language developed by microsoft to combine the power of. Labview database connectivity toolkit user manual national. Veteran authors william vaughn and peter blackburn have packed this formative guide with practical advice on how to write code that is. Net database application that returns results from a database table, writes the output to a datagrid and textbox es, and uses button s first, previous, next, last to navigate through the records. Net is a programmers complete guide to visual basic. Working at microsoft for two years, scott was a member of the. For the purposes of this tutorial, we will look at ado. This guide is strikingly different from other books on microsoft ado. Net supports a variety of development needs, including the creation of frontend database clients and middletier business objects used by. Student guide information in this document is subject to change without notice.
Net provides a bridge between the front end controls and the back end database. Using ado with microsoft visual basic sql server microsoft docs. Gives the reader an overview of ado and explain how to set up the compiler to use the various ado objects. Net is an objectoriented set of libraries that allows you to interact with data sources. Net was built for a disconnected architecture, so it enables truly disconnected data access and data manipulation through its dataset. A dsnless connection can be used against any microsoft access database on your web site. Your form should have the same labels, textboxes, and buttons. With visual studio 2017 succinctly by alessandro del sole, you. Assuming you all are beginners to visual basic, each and every lesson in this tutorial is explained step by step with examples and source code. Net framework, providing access to relational, xml, and application data. Net, dietrich birngruber, techtalk 29 usage scenario 1.
They are the microsoft sql server data provider, oledb data provider and odbc data provider. Net framework and the common language runtime with the productivity benefits that are the hallmark of visual basic. Net is implemented as an activex object library, the same way as ado was. Net framework to facilitate data access from managed languages. Net 4, and visual basic 2010 to develop database applications for both windows and web applications.
Requirements the following list outlines the recommended hardware, software, network infrastructure, and service packs that are. So we can say if any application who can read the xml can process data. Netis the perfect example of how our strong relationship with microsoft and our dedication to bringing you authors who are already respected sources in the community successfully blend and show that sams publishing is the source for. In this article ill show you how to access data using ado recordset and fill a ado. Net from its foundations to stateoftheart data binding and application optimization. Introduction to ado by doug hennig microsofts latest data access strategy is focused on activex data objects ado, a combased data engine that acts as a front end for ole db. Scott barker holds a bachelor of science in computer science and has worked as a developer in the database field for more than 16 years, first with clipper, and then with visual basic, sql server, and microsoft access for the past 10 years. Connection command datareader dataset dataadapter connection object.
Net framework which is used to establish connection between application and data sources. It is used to interact with a database or a data source. Change the controls name and caption from their default values. Commonly, the data source is a database, but it could also be a text file, an excel spreadsheet, or an xml file.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java. Setting up an ado project and writing ado code is similar whether you use visual basic or visual basic for applications. These include statements to perform calculations, permit repetitive instruction execution, and allow selection between two or more alternatives.
This tutorial aims to provide an intermediate visual basic 6 user with the basic skills required to retrieve and manipulate data from many commercial databases and any odbc compliant database. Programming with ado so far, this chapter has mostly discussed automatic ways to set up ado connection, command, and recordset objects using data environment designers or the ado data control. Ado code examples in visual basic sql server microsoft docs. The common way to access a database from inside an asp page is to. Try one of the apps below to open or edit this item. Smooth data access is crucial part of any application, so to access this data the applications need to implement the functionality where we can interact with various databases like microsoft sql server, oracle and ms access. Timesheets mts software visual basic 6 ado tutorial scope.
Visual basic 2019 visual basic 2019 tutorial corso visual basic 2019 zak, d. Net teaches you all youll need to know to make the most of ado. Net provides you to add reference to the com libraries. The dataset can be populated with data from an xml source, whether it is a file or an xml stream. Net cookbook focuses exclusively on providing developers with easytofind coding solutions to real problems.
Net objects encapsulate all the data access operations and the controls interact with these objects to display data, thus hiding the details of movement of data. After getting lots of responses and suggestions from the users, i. It has classes and methods to retrieve and manipulate data. Place an instance of the ado data control on the form see figure 8. It provides interoperability and scalable data access by xml. Use the following code examples to learn how to use the ado methods, properties, and events when writing in visual basic. Ado is a programming interface to access data in a database. The release of visual studio 2017 is another critical element in microsofts pivot to the any developer, any platform, any device mindset that has seized the company in recent years. Start by creating another form, just like you did in part 1. Written specifically for combased ado developers retooling for ado.
This is a set of lessons suited for anyone who would like to get started working with data in. Because this tutorial consists of several small fragments of code, you cannot execute the code as written. In order to provide more support for the visual basic hobbyists, he has written this book based on the visual basic tutorial. Net, which is a totally free pdf api for commercial and personal use. Mdac also installs several data providers you can use to open a connection to a specific data source. The example may not run correctly if partial examples are used or if paragraph formatting is lost. Net gadgeteer foreword computer programming can be fun. Net assumes that you are familiar with windowsbased programming, objectoriented programming, windows 2000 advanced server, windows xp, or. Net framework, which provides communication between relational and nonrelational systems through a common set of components. Net object model is nothing but the structured process flow through various components. Recordsetobjects 1265 using the object browser to display ado properties, methods, and events 1271 working with the adodb. The easiest way to connect to a database is to use a dsnless connection. Net to read and write binary large object blob fields. This visual basic 6 vb6 tutorial helps you to learn visual basic 6.
This tutorial continues where the first tutorial, a basic ado. It allows us to connect to underlying data or databases. The concepts and code discussed and illustrated here apply in most cases to. Scott has already created and deployed a number of asp. This video shows you how to connect to sql server using ado.